About Rebecca Rendleman

Rebecca Rendleman is a scholar working on Radiological and Ultrasound Technology, Safety Research and Clinical Psychology, having authored 2 papers that have together received 26 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Youth Development and Social Support (1 paper), Healthcare Decision-Making and Restraints (1 paper) and Palliative Care and End-of-Life Issues (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Radiological and Ultrasound Technology (8 citations), Clinical Psychology (13 citations) and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health (14 citations). Rebecca Rendleman has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Daniel Shalev, Peter A. Shapiro, Shunichi Nakagawa, Craig D. Blinderman and Melissa R. Arbuckle.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of the American Academy of Child & Adolescent Psychiatry and Journal of Pain and Symptom Management.
